What is CPT Code 90846?
CPT Code 90846 refers to family psychotherapy sessions conducted without the patient present. It is a crucial code for mental health practitioners, allowing them to address family dynamics and the family history that influences the identified patient's care. This code is distinct from other psychotherapy codes as it focuses on therapeutic processes involving family members only.
CPT Code 90846 vs Other Similar Codes
- 90847: Family therapy with the patient present. This code is used when the identified patient attends the therapy session alongside family members. It focuses on the direct interaction between the patient and their family, addressing issues that may arise within these dynamics. This allows mental health professionals to observe and guide the family in real-time, fostering improved communication and understanding.
- 90837: Individual therapy sessions with the patient. This code is designated for longer, more intensive individual psychotherapy sessions that typically last 60 minutes. It is used when the focus is solely on the patient's mental health needs, allowing for a deeper exploration of their thoughts, feelings, and behaviors. This can be particularly beneficial for those with more severe symptoms requiring extended time with a therapist.
- 90834: Shorter individual psychotherapy sessions. This code applies to individual therapy sessions that are generally 45 minutes in length. It is suitable for regular check-ins or when addressing less complex issues that do not require the extended time of a 90837 session. Both 90837 and 90834 codes focus on the patient's interaction with the therapist and are essential for accurate billing in individual therapy.

Reimbursement Rates for CPT Code 90846
Understanding the reimbursement rates for CPT Code 90846 is crucial for mental health professionals to ensure accurate billing and optimize financial returns for family psychotherapy services.
Year | CPT Code 90846 | CPT Code 90847 |
---|---|---|
2024 | $95.94 | $102.56 |

Time Length for CPT Code 90846
CPT Code 90846 sessions are typically scheduled for 45‑60 minutes. This time frame allows mental health professionals to engage in comprehensive family counseling, focusing on the family's role in the patient's care. During these sessions, therapists can explore family dynamics, assess the impact of family history on the patient's mental health, and develop strategies to support the treatment process. The extended time ensures that all relevant issues are addressed, providing a thorough and beneficial therapeutic experience for the family members involved.
Qualifying for CPT Code 90846
- The session must involve family members, ensuring that the identified patient is not present. This allows the therapist to focus entirely on family dynamics, addressing how the family environment and history may impact the patient's care. By excluding the patient from these sessions, family members can speak more freely about their concerns, thoughts, and feelings, which can lead to more honest and productive discussions.
- Focus on issues impacting the identified patient's care, such as family communication patterns, unresolved conflicts, and support systems. These sessions aim to provide insights into how family interactions might affect the patient's mental health and treatment plan. By understanding these dynamics, therapists can help families develop strategies to better support the patient's journey towards improved mental health, ultimately enhancing the overall treatment process.

Billing for CPT Code 90846: Example
When billing for CPT Code 90846, it's vital to ensure that all aspects of the session are accurately recorded and submitted for reimbursement. Here's an example of how this might work in practice:
- Scenario: A family therapy session is conducted for a married couple to address their child's behavioral issues. The child, who is the identified patient, is not present during this session.
- Focus Areas:
- The therapist concentrates on understanding family dynamics and how they might influence the child's behavior.
- Strategies are discussed to improve communication and support the child's treatment plan.
- Documentation:
- Detailed notes are taken to capture the therapeutic process.
- The session's objectives, insights into family dynamics, and any plans for future sessions are documented.
- The therapist ensures that the documentation highlights the absence of the patient and the focus on family participation.
- Claim Submission:
- The therapist submits a claim using CPT Code 90846.
- All documentation is attached to support the claim, emphasizing the therapeutic benefits and relevance to the child's care.
- Outcome: The insurance company reviews the detailed documentation and approves the reimbursement, recognizing the session's contribution to the child's ongoing treatment process.
